Automatic Modulation Recognition Based on the Optimized Linear Combination of Higher-Order Cumulants
<p dir="ltr">Automatic modulation recognition (AMR) is used in various domains—from general-purpose communication to many military applications—thanks to the growing popularity of the Internet of Things (IoT) and related communication technologies. In this research article, we propos...
